==Trivia==

*Although powerful, it is theorized that a real-life strike of similar proportions would rival nuclear warheads in their devastation. Instead, the [[MAC]] blast causes far less damage, though more than enough for the [[UNSC]]'s needs, but they can take down Covenant energy shielding in space combat. They consist of a very heavy tungsten carbide round and the size varies, depending on the type of armament. The {{UNSCShip|Spirit of Fire}} may use specially designed MAC shells, either smaller or lighter, for orbital bombardment, to prevent collateral damage to allied forces, or more likely, the rounds are being fired at a lower charge in order to fire so many rounds so rapidly.

*The MAC Blast is similar to the Meteor God Power from Age of Mythology, an RTS game which was also made by Ensemble Studios and also published by Microsoft Games.
